What you'll do:

The Parts Manager strives to return a satisfactory profit on the dealership's investment in parts inventory. Parts managers accomplish their objectives through the use of proper purchasing procedures, inventory control, staff utilization, security, pricing, merchandising, display and advertising.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Properly staffing the department, which includes hiring, training, motivating and monitoring the performance of all parts department staff
  • Maintaining an orderly workplace
  • Creating and overseeing an annual operating budget for the parts department
  • Working with the service department, collision repair and wholesale account representatives to ensure inventory is available when needed
  • Establishing competitive pricing specifications in various categories while generating sufficient profits and maintaining high customer satisfaction
  • Determining appropriate inventory levels while ensuring periodic parts turnover
  • Adjusting stock to curtail accumulation of unused or old parts
  • Confirming that parts are appropriately coded so the dealership can claim a complete refund for unused factory stock
  • Reviewing sales figures, costs and stock monthly to ensure budget benchmarks are met
  • Parts managers are expected to uphold the highest ethical standards

What you'll do:

The  Service Advisor | Service Writer is responsible for building strong customer relationships and selling the technicians' time. They greet and consult customers on service needs, perform a thorough vehicle walk around inspection as part of the write-up, sell and up sell services by emphasizing value, keep customers updated on services, field all live service calls, and take ownership of the customers' experience by carrying out those additional assignments that allow the dealership to leave an impressionable experience with the customer. 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Consult and interpret customer needs for the mechanics
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for all automotive service and repair matters
  • Prioritize required services, and be prepared to provide options upon request
  • Keep customer informed on completion times, service expenses, and possible changes
  • Ensure customer has a positive dealership experience by providing the highest level of customer service
  • Know the product well enough to answer characteristic and operational questions regarding the customers' vehicle
